mfd: Add comments for the twl4030-power register and bit layout
authorAmit Kucheria <amit.kucheria@verdurent.com>
Mon, 19 Oct 2009 12:10:48 +0000 (15:10 +0300)
committerSamuel Ortiz <sameo@linux.intel.com>
Sun, 13 Dec 2009 18:21:22 +0000 (19:21 +0100)
Describe how the resource registers are laid out and the various bit-fields in
them.

Signed-off-by: Amit Kucheria <amit.kucheria@verdurent.com>
Cc: linux-omap@vger.kernel.org
Signed-off-by: Samuel Ortiz <sameo@linux.intel.com>
drivers/mfd/twl4030-power.c

index 82e3bcbc0097a50f1fc7c5c8dd3169dbb68b6d6b..2c38ac17ab648395b022ed667e29e77d7b81d757 100644 (file)
@@ -67,14 +67,22 @@ static u8 twl4030_start_script_address = 0x2b;
 #define R_KEY_1                        0xC0
 #define R_KEY_2                        0x0C
 
-/* resource configuration registers */
-
+/* resource configuration registers
+   <RESOURCE>_DEV_GRP   at address 'n+0'
+   <RESOURCE>_TYPE      at address 'n+1'
+   <RESOURCE>_REMAP     at address 'n+2'
+   <RESOURCE>_DEDICATED at address 'n+3'
+*/
 #define DEV_GRP_OFFSET         0
 #define TYPE_OFFSET            1
 
 /* Bit positions in the registers */
+
+/* <RESOURCE>_DEV_GRP */
 #define DEV_GRP_SHIFT          5
 #define DEV_GRP_MASK           (7 << DEV_GRP_SHIFT)
+
+/* <RESOURCE>_TYPE */
 #define TYPE_SHIFT             0
 #define TYPE_MASK              (7 << TYPE_SHIFT)
 #define TYPE2_SHIFT            3